Transaction 50442e6dedae14996a56a42432a1f55f2dd16a63346460c8b037d578d5e54753
1 Input
1 Output
-
50442e6dedae14996a56a42432a1f55f2dd16a63346460c8b037d578d5e54753:0
- value
- 942765
- script pubkey
- OP_0 OP_PUSHBYTES_20 331c022edee5e9c40cd2964ce1dc256c7a4db111
- address
- bc1qxvwqytk7uh5ugrxjjexwrhp9d3aymvg3lvjx6q